[QUOTE="Sammie, post: 263307, member: 8657"] Protrucker, For what it's worth, UPS is not a cake walk. Every job there, union or not, is very fast paced with minimal training. Swim or sink is a term you will often hear. Maybe if you take a quick glimpse at the comments here it may appear that we hate our wages, we hate our jobs, we hate the company. But keep in mind that this is a place to vent, which many of us don't even do with our spouses because they don't work here and wouldn't understand. And as far as the Teamster issues, it's all about providing a company with dependable workers who will put in an honest day's work for an honest day's pay. Those workers also deserve a piece of the pie when they work for a money maker like UPS. And that's where it gets tricky. Yes, this is a huge company with a lot of problems including a greed factor but for those who have planned ahead rather than whine, for those who take responsibility for their lives and their jobs, ours is a situation many people would give their eye teeth to be a part of. We work our hynies off but we're the best paid in the industry. [/QUOTE]
